BASF divests optical brightening agent business to Catexel; Monthey production and ~80 employees included

BASF completed the sale of its optical brightening agent (OBA) business to Catexel at the end of February 2026, with the transaction encompassing the international business and production at the Monthey, Switzerland site. Approximately 80 employees are reported to have transferred to Catexel and financial terms were agreed to remain confidential.

Roehm launches ACRYLITE® SunResist PMMA capstock for outdoor extrusion applications

Roehm announced ACRYLITE® SunResist, a PMMA molding compound designed as an ultra‑thin co‑extruded capstock offering UV absorbance to ~400 nm and enhanced processing characteristics. The material is positioned for exterior profiles and components where weathering, abrasion resistance, and post‑fabrication performance are emphasized.

PPG, IPG Photonics and Whirlpool begin pilot commercialization of laser-based powder curing

PPG installed an IPG PhotoniCURE™ laser curing pilot finishing line at its Strongsville, Ohio powder facility and a laboratory system at its Coatings Innovation Center for feasibility work. Pilot trials with Whirlpool are underway to evaluate powder coating formulations and throughput effects on a range of appliance components.

Lubrizol installs LED-driven photochemical chlorination reactor for CPVC production in Louisville

Lubrizol has implemented an LED-driven photochemical chlorination reactor at its Louisville, Kentucky CPVC resin facility, with the company reporting gains in thermal stability, processing cycle times and energy efficiency. Inhance opens U.S. packaged fluorine production at Catoosa, Oklahoma facility

Inhance Technologies has begun domestic production of packaged fluorine and custom fluorine-inert gas mixtures at its Catoosa, Oklahoma plant following recent capacity investments. The offering is intended to serve semiconductor, pharmaceutical, industrial, and specialty chemical customers with U.S.-based supply and tailored purity options.

NEXTCHEM wins licence and process design package for integrated BDO/DMS plant in China

NEXTCHEM, via its CONSER unit, has been awarded a licensing and Process Design Package to deploy its proprietary NX CONSER™ MAN and NX CONSER™ Duetto technologies for co‑production of 1,4‑butanediol (BDO) and dimethyl succinate (DMS) in China. The award covers process integration for downstream biopolymer manufacture and anticipates subsequent tenders for catalyst and proprietary equipment supply.

Celanese Reports 2025 Fiscal Results Amid Global Asset Impairments and Portfolio Restructuring

Celanese Corporation reported a 2025 GAAP diluted loss per share of $10.44, driven largely by $1.6 billion in impairment charges related to goodwill and intangible assets. The company is currently executing a strategic footprint optimization plan, including the closure of manufacturing sites in Europe to mitigate softening demand in the automotive and construction sectors.

Lummus Technology and Sumitomo Chemical Commercialize PMMA Chemical Recycling Technology for Licensing

Lummus Technology and Sumitomo Chemical have announced the commercial availability of their PMMA chemical recycling technology, enabling the conversion of end-of-life PMMA polymers into high-purity MMA monomer suitable for re-polymerization. The licensed process supports closed-loop recycling of acrylic polymers and is positioned to reduce lifecycle greenhouse gas emissions relative to conventional fossil-based PMMA production.

Century Lithium Obtains Provisional Patent for Extraction Process

Century Lithium secures a provisional patent for its lithium extraction system, protecting key processes developed at its Lithium Extraction Facility. The patent encompasses treatment methods for lithium-bearing solids and solution management, excluding the lithium recovery stage. Century Lithium is focused on becoming a domestic lithium producer for electric vehicles and battery storage.
